When water restoration services arrive in your home, the first thing they will basically do is to survey the extent of water damage in your home. Then they’ll provide you their cost estimate. Once you agree to their estimate, they will start their specialized restorative processes.
The first step in water restoration of homes is the removal of standing water. This is important because the longer stagnant water stays, the more likely bacterial microbes will develop and the more extensive structural damage may ensue.
The other objective of water restoration is to stabilize moist and damp environment in your home or office. This is necessary because damp environments encourage growth of molds and mildews. Basically, regulating moisture level is achieved through use of large dehumidifiers. A water damage restoration company may also use large fans or air movers to speed up stabilizing process.
The restoration crew will also remove and replace carpets and floorings, and have all surfaces cleaned, disinfected, and dried.
Afterwards, all your furnishings and valuables are returned to their places.
